Precision Agriculture is a farming management concept that uses technology to improve the efficiency and productivity of agricultural operations. It involves the use of sensors, GPS, and other digital technologies to collect data about the soil, climate, and other environmental factors. This data is then used to optimize crop production, reduce inputs, and improve yields. Precision Agriculture also helps farmers to better manage their resources, such as water, fertilizer, and pesticides, and to reduce their environmental impact. Precision Agriculture is becoming increasingly popular among farmers, as it helps them to maximize their profits and reduce their costs. It also helps to improve the sustainability of agricultural operations, as it reduces the amount of resources used and the amount of waste produced.
